The Federal Fire Service (FFS), Kano State Command, held handing-over ceremony as Engr. Kazeem Sholadoye Oyefola formally transfer leadership of the command to Deputy Controller of Fire (DCF) Sadiq Usman Muhammad.
The ceremony, held at the command headquarters in Kano, was attendby officers and men of the service, who witness the official transfer of authority.
Speaking at the event, Oyefola formally hand over affairs of the command to Muhammad, expressing appreciation to officers and personnel for their support during his tenure.
In his remarks, the new State Command Controller, Muhammad, pledged to build on the achievements of his predecessor and called for the continued cooperation and dedication of personnel to enhance service delivery.
The officers reaffirmed their commitment to the Federal Fire Service’s mandate of protecting lives and property through effective fire prevention, emergency response and rescue operations.
